Solutions Engineer, Okta (West Coast)
About the role
The Solutions Engineer, Okta Opportunity Reporting to the Senior Manager of Solutions Engineers, is a functional business consultant with a passion for technology. They advise a diverse set of customers on the value they will gain by using Okta’s Identity Platform. This role involves working alongside the Corporate/New Business (employee size 300-1249) sales team as the technical and domain expert of a customer-facing sales team. The Solutions Engineer is responsible for understanding customer challenges and business issues, providing product demonstrations, answering product feature and technical questions, planning and delivering Proof Of Concepts, sharing and learning best practices, and supporting marketing events.

Requirements
Identity and Access Management (IAM) Expertise: 5+ years of pre-sales engineering experience in IAM. Strong understanding of IAM concepts, including OAuth 2.0, OIDC, and SAML. Experience with lifecycle management, role-based access control (RBAC), and provisioning/deprovisioning.
Technical Proficiency: Hands-on experience in one or more of the following development areas: web (JavaScript, HTML, frontend frameworks), mobile (iOS, Android), backend (Java, C#, Node.js, Python, PHP, Ruby), or IP-based real-time communications. Experience working with REST APIs, API Gateways, and SDKs. Deployed applications on cloud platforms (AWS, Azure, GCP, Vercel, etc.). Understanding of core security concerns in applications (password hashing, SSL/TLS, encryption at rest, XSS, XSRF).
Customer Engagement & Communication: Passion for serving customers, demonstrated in a customer-facing role (ideally pre-sales, but consulting or support also valued). Ability to quickly communicate complex technical ideas, including on-the-fly whiteboard explanations. Elite communication skills, confident in dispensing knowledge and presenting to highly skilled and experienced audiences.
Strategic & Organizational Skills: Territory management skills, including pipeline building and collaboration with sales counterparts for execution excellence. Diagramming experience for user journey flows, complex architecture diagrams, etc.
Education & Travel: Bachelor's degree in Engineering, Computer Science, MIS, or a comparable field is preferred. Typically 25% travel.
